## Artifact Signing — Inventory Reconciliation Job

The nightly reconciliation job for Stockline now signs its output manifests before upload. Unsigned manifests are rejected by the Ledgerbox ingest as of build 412. Two mismatches last week traced to a stale key on the runner pool; rotated Tuesday. Action for sync: confirm all runners pull the current key at job start. The active signing key for the reconciliation pipeline is as follows.

signing key of yafop-taguf = bky3_Kre

Markdown documents pass through three stages: tokenization, transform hooks, and the HTML emitter. Your plugin registers transform hooks via the Quillbase manifest; hooks run in declaration order and must complete within 200ms or the pipeline skips them and logs a warning. To test hooks against staging content, point your local runner at the Inkmill preview endpoint, which validates requests against the internal auth service. Authenticate your test runs using the key below.

API key for yagag-fawif: zpat4_Gful

CI note for on-call: the EchoHall audio-guide app build is failing intermittently at the asset-bundling stage, specifically when packing the Wrenmoor gallery narration files. The cache layer on runner pool C appears stale; purging it and re-queuing has resolved each occurrence so far. If purging does not help, file against the pipeline team and include the trace token below.

trace token, bagag-kawep: htk6_d2d45a